Jerry Smosky 

Smosky

B.S. Appalachian State Teachers College, 1964 (Biology)
M.S., University of South Carolina, 1967 (Biology)
Ph.D., University of South Carolina, 1970 (Biology)

Courses taught: Evolution, Immunology, Concepts of Biology, and Genetics.

Dr. Smosky's primary area of interest are the fields of genetics and evolution. Outside biology he enjoys reading history and discussing politics. For recreation, he enjoys the outdoors and loves both gardening and landscaping as well as playing golf for relaxation. He is an active member of the Clarksburg School Committee and contributes much of his time to coaching and refereeing for girls softball and basketball.
